
The Relationship Between Long Island University
and Kyonggi University In 1992, Kyonggi University embarked upon an ambitious program to increase its international focus, and hone the skills of its professors and students through international exchange. Noting Long Island University's track record and strong ties to Korea, Dr. Jong-Kook Sohn, Chairman of the Board of Trustees at Kyonggi, and the university's president, Dr. No-woo Park, strongly supported the idea of establishing a sister relationship between the two universities.
